Job Summary
Inspect, measure, or test completed metal workpieces to ensure conformance to specifications using testing devices. Set up, operate, or tend to machines that join or bond components to fabricate metal products or assemblies, ensuring proper machine setup, programming, tooling, and parts are machined according to manufacturing standards and customer specifications. Correct problems by adjusting controls or stopping machines as needed. Attach tips to metal bodies, verify secure bonds before parts leave the department, and provide general preventative maintenance to all machines. Requires high school diploma, ability to lift up to 50 pounds, and prolonged standing with bending. GWS Tool Group specializes in custom cutting tools and is part of the Sandvik Group.
